Will Taking Procto Glyvenol During Pregnancy Harm The Baby?

my wife has used procto glyvenol 400 mg for about 10 days although she is pregnant for a month without knowing. She stopped using the drug now. is this bad for the baby? should we consider abortion? please advise us.
she also used a product called Neo Healar

Hi,welcome to healthcare magic forum. I understand you query as well your concern about you wife.Procto glyvenol should be used with caution during first 3 months of pregnancy. AS she was not aware of pregnancy and just for 10 days she has used this medicine. So in my opinion it would have not done any harmful effect on fetus.But still if u have any doubt , please consult a gynecologist and get an USG abdomen done. No need to worry much.Good luck.Thanks.
